{"version":1,"type":"rich","provider_name":"Libsyn","provider_url":"https:\/\/www.libsyn.com","height":90,"width":600,"title":"Unclear Danger 1: Project Apple and the Wind","description":"Welcome to the fourth season of Changing Denver. It\u2019s going to be a season-long series all on one topic. We\u2019re calling it Unclear Danger: The Colorado Story of Rocky Flats. We\u2019re proud to present this whole season in partnership with the Colorado Independent and the Denver Public Library. -- Next Week: We are hosting a panel, titled \u201cRemembering Rocky Flats,\u201d at the Denver Public Library on April 7. Three Rocky Flats historians\u2014Len Ackland, Dorothy Ciarlo, and Murph Widdowfield\u2014will be sharing their stories and unique perspectives on the Rocky Flats story.
